[libreoffice-l10n] Activation Order

2022-06-23 Thread Carl Wellhöfer
Good evening everyone,

I think I found a mistake in the UI. In the Writer menu "Form" there is
the menu item "Activation Order". But the corresponding dialogue is
called "Tab Order". Shouldn't the dialogue also be called "Activation
Order"?

Re: [libreoffice-l10n] Missing string since LO 7.1

2021-07-19 Thread Carl Wellhöfer
Hi Ming,

sorry, I thought it would be enough naming the strings. LO 7.1 German
UI, start Writer - Menu Form - More Fields - Date Field - Context Menu
Control Properties... - Tab Page General - setting Drop-down to yes and
close the windows, then click on the arrow in the date field, the
buttons today and none are not translated.
